## From Fundamental Research to Productization
Historically, DeepMind was celebrated as the crown jewel of fundamental AI research—pioneering breakthroughs from AlphaGo to AlphaFold. However, the market landscape changed dramatically with the rise of enterprise LLMs and autonomous agents.
Google's decision to realign its leadership points toward three distinct technical shifts:
* **Aggressive Monetization of Gemini**: Shifting focus from purely theoretical research papers to shipping enterprise-ready models with ultra-low latency and massive context windows.
* **Convergence on Agentic Frameworks**: Transitioning from passive text generation to proactive, tool-using AI agents capable of multi-step reasoning and orchestration.
* **Streamlined Multi-Modal Engineering**: Tightening the feedback loop between research scientists and product engineers to match the release velocity of rivals like OpenAI and Anthropic.
## What This Means for Generative AI Engineers
In my own research on agentic systems, I have observed that raw model performance is no longer the sole differentiator. Reliability, inference optimization, and system integration are now paramount.
### Key Takeaways for Technical Leaders:
1. **Model Deployment Velocity Matters**: Research labs can no longer afford isolated innovation; immediate deployment into developer ecosystems is required.
2. **Hybrid Architectures Are Winning**: Expect Google to double down on combining neuro-symbolic reasoning with transformer-based architectures.
3. **Enterprise Reliability**: The industry is demanding deterministic outputs from stochastic models to power real-world applications.
This executive shift signals that Google is ready to streamline its operational matrix, prioritizing deployed engineering impact over isolated academic milestones.
